SPECIFIC DUTIES
*Provides strong instructional leadership to facilitate opportunities for all students to meet or exceed academic standards
*Participates as a positive member of the building and district’s leadership team
*Manages school administrative functions as assigned to maintain safe and efficient school operations within district guidelines
*Supervises instructional personnel, monitors student performance, provides for professional growth and achieves the overall objectives of the district instructional program
*Facilitates communication between staff, students, and/or parents to evaluate situations, solve problems and/or resolve conflicts
*Develops and maintains effective relationships with parents, community and students
*Recommends staff placement to the Human Resources department for action
*Evaluates personnel to achieve standards, maximize performance and maintain safety
*Processes student disciplinary actions, personnel actions and/or related matters for the purpose of documenting such actions and adhering to district policies and/or educational code
*Recommends policies, procedures and actions (e.g. personnel, equipment, and disciplinary issues) to provide district personnel with direction and/or data for decision making
*Supervises student activities outside of the school day
*Performs other related duties as assigned
